## Pexlane Payments — Environments

Quick note for anyone chasing the flaky integration tests: they almost always point at the `sandpit` environment, which shares a database with the load-test rig and gets wiped nightly. Don't burn time rerunning suites there after 23:00. The `verify` environment is the stable one reviewers should trust. For reference, `verify` currently runs with the configuration shown below.

config for bahop-baduf:
[kasion]
team = lamath
access_code = ac_d807e5
host = kasion.paliqcloud.corp
port = 4000
owner = julix.tamvan
peer = frair.qorvelsoft.local

# Constants for the Harrowfield CSV import wizard.
#
# These values control chunk sizing, retry behavior, and the
# preview-row cap shown during column mapping. They were tuned
# against the largest customer files we have on record and have
# not changed since the 4.2 release. If a hotfix touches this
# module, flag it for regression testing against the oversized-
# file suite before cutting the build. Current values are listed
# below.

constants for tagep-hadug:
BUDGETS = {
    "olidor": 566,
    "jorir": 465,
}

**Onboarding: Hermetic builds for Skylark**

Welcome! We're mid-migration from the old Makefile setup to Burrow, our hermetic build system. Short version: no more network access during builds, so every dependency has to come from the sealed artifact mirror. Your first build will feel slow — that's the mirror warming up, it gets fast after. The fetch step authenticates to the mirror with a credential you set in your env file, on this line:

secret setting of kagup-haweg: RELAY_SECRET20=79282600b75847005433